Celtic Targa Brooch
|
Celtic Targa Brooch is a very special brooch beautifully detailed with intricate Celtic designs, inspire by medieval Highland shields. The Celtic Targa Brooch is constructed of pewter, accented with deep black, emerald green and harvest rust enamel. The overall length of the Celtic Targa Brooch is 1-3/4" x 1-3/4".
The design of Celtic Targa brooch was motivated by the Scottish targes, which are round shields. The targe had different decorations; it was decorated as the maker of the targe desired. Targa, from Old-Franconian, means shield.
The Celtic Targa brooch also features some Celtic knotwork. The delicate and twists and turns of the Celtic knotwork are found just about everywhere, and it’s especially popular in designing jewelry. The intertwined designs suggest eternity and interconnectedness, and knots may have been made at one time to foil evil spirits. Interwoven figures of people and animals may have represented the interdependent nature of life-two or more knots laced together symbolize lovers, hunters and their prey, God and man, etc.
